ICF scholarships available for Kootenai County students

| January 22, 2025 1:00 AM

The Idaho Community Foundation announced Tuesday it is inviting Kootenai County students to apply for a variety of scholarship opportunities to support them as they pursue higher education.

Scholarships include:

• Alois and Marie Goldmann Memorial Scholarship Fund — Available to graduating seniors from any Idaho high school attending an Idaho-based higher education institution.

• Anne Veseth Memorial Scholarship Fund — Provides scholarships for students studying fire ecology or auto mechanics or for current wildland firefighters studying any subject at a two- or four-year college in Idaho.

• Mike Crapo Math and Science Scholarship Fund — Five scholarships will be awarded to Idaho residents enrolling as full-time freshmen at an Idaho college or university, majoring in math or science.

“These scholarships are made possible by generous Idahoans who believe in the power of education,” Idaho Community Foundation board member Heidi Rogers of Coeur d’Alene said in the news release. “They offer a unique opportunity for students to pursue their dreams while strengthening the future of Idaho communities.”

Applications for many scholarships close March 15. Students interested in applying are encouraged to go to idahocf.org for detailed eligibility criteria, application guidelines and deadlines.

The Idaho Community Foundation recently merged with the Idaho Nonprofit Center.
